"Induction and Birth of Daughter - staff amazing at their jobs"

About: Aberdeen Maternity Hospital / Obstetrics (Maternity care)

(as a service user),

Was scheduled to be induced on Saturday due to having  Polyhydramnios (too much amniotic fluid)

 I didn’t receive a call to go in as scheduled as Labour ward was extremely busy. Received a call on Sunday evening asking me to come in as they now had space on the ward for me. I was welcomed straight away by my amazing midwife Sophie. Made to feel completely relaxed and at ease. Every step was explained fully. It all started off smoothly then I had a few complications due to my daughter being stressed with contractions and moving from pelvis. I can not fault the care I received from whole midwife and doctor team in the Labour ward, they acted quick and again I was made aware of exactly what was happening at all times. The care I received from Sharon who also helped during my sons birth 15 months previously was also exactly what myself and daughter needed and I believe it was her care and experience that helped me avoid needing an emergency Caesarean. 

For the remainder of my Labour I was supported and helped by Sophie - I honestly don’t think I could of done it without her help. The staff at Aberdeen Maternity Labour ward are amazing at there job. I have had 2 very different birth experiences in this ward now - spontaneous birth and also a planned induction. Both times the staff have been great and I have been treated with kindness and support throughout. Can’t thank the staff here enough - they truly are amazing at there jobs!
